Job Description

Medevac Alabama is a growing ambulance service actively seeking dedicated Paramedics to join the team. Paramedics are responsible for assessing, treating, and transporting patients to higher-level care facilities or other designated destinations. This role involves delivering professional care to an assigned patient population or work site while adhering to established standards of care and principles of continuous quality improvement.

Paramedics provide advanced life support measures to stabilize critically ill or injured individuals. This may include managing airways, administering IV therapy and medications, and performing defibrillation. The position is based in Daphne, AL, with responsibilities extending throughout the service area.

Essential Functions and Duties

  • Safely operate an emergency vehicle
  • Assess the safety and hazards at the scene of an emergency
  • Control the hazards at an emergency scene as trained and directed
  • Determine the nature and extent of illness or injury present and establishes the priorities for emergency care.
  • Under the direct or indirect supervision of a physician, treat injuries or illness using advanced life support techniques and medications. These techniques may include the following : airway management with endotracheal tubes or cricothyroidotomy, intravenous therapy, heart monitoring with an Electrocardiographic (ECG) device, defibrillation, synchronized cardioversion, administration of any type of parenterally, orally, or topically approved medication or solution, needle chest decompression, gastric and oral / tracheal suctioning, and all Basic Life Support techniques.
  • Extricate patients from entrapment.
  • Provide special rescue services where trained in those specific areas.
  • Perform triaging of patients and management of mass casualty situations.
  • Lift and moves patients.
  • Utilize specialized communication equipment to consult with physicians and / or notify hospitals of patient's condition.
  • Complete detailed documentation on patient care and transport.
  • Understand and use appropriate state and federal regulations pertaining to EMS, confined space, hazardous materials, incident command system, bloodborne pathogens, airborne pathogens, and controlled substances.
  • Reports verbally to receiving Physician as to the patient's condition and interventions performed.
  • Maintains, cleans, restocks emergency supplies and equipment.
  • Attends continuing medical education (CME) on an ongoing basis.

Certificates, Licenses, and Registrations

  • NREMT-Paramedic
  • Alabama State Paramedic EMSP license
  • ACLS certification
  • NIMS Training
  • PALS Training
  • CPR certification
